Obsessive love is a form of love where one person is emotionally obsessed with another. Moore, Forward and Buck believe that rejection is the trigger of obsessive love - also known as love addiction or relationship addiction. They state four conditions to help identify it, namely, a painful and all-consuming preoccupation with a real or wished-for lover, an insatiable longing either to possess or be possessed by the target of their obsession, rejection by or physical and / or emotional unavailability of their target, and being driven to behave in self-defeating ways by this rejection or unavailability.
